This Year's Model Updates:

For 2004, the Envoy adds several items to the options list, including XM Satellite Radio (and a new stereo to accommodate it), a DVD-based navigation system and adjustable pedals. There are also a few minor equipment changes this year. In SLE models, the door trim is now vinyl instead of cloth, and lumbar adjustment for the front seats is two-way manual rather than the previous four-way feature. Additionally, there is no longer a power outlet in the cargo area, and SLE badging will no longer grace the B-pillars. SLT models also get a revised steering wheel. Lastly, when playing a DVD in Envoys with the optional entertainment system, you can now hear it through the audio system in addition to the wireless headphones.

Pros:
  • Plenty of cool options, strong six-cylinder power, attractive interior design.
Cons:
  • Numb steering, low-grade interior pieces, sloppy handling around corners.

  • Perplexed - 2004 GMC Envoy
    By -

    Ran well for 1-1/2 years until the transmission needed a $1000 repair and the catalytic converter needed replaced. Since September 05 have replaced the catalytic converter 3 times - GM says nothing is wrong - I beg to differ. The car clunks despite changing stabilizer struts. The car rocks forward to back which is a little annoying. The 4WD service light is coming on intermittently. Gas mileage is okay until the catalytic converter goes bad then drops significantly. Enough wind noise that you cant talk to the third row of seats without yelling. The engine sounds like a diesel when it is first started and the transmission isnt very smooth, especially during acceleration.

  • Running into electrical problems - 2004 GMC Envoy
    By -

    We have had our Envoy for about 2.5 years. We started noticing electrical issues last summer. We noticed the lights dimming and blinking and one day completely dead, just a click. They towed it in and replaced the battery. We still had the blinking lights and eventually replaced the alternator after initially telling it was a normal condition? All OK untill this week when it was dead again. We had noticed blinking lights a couple weeks ago, also. The dealer had it 3 days and couldnt find anything wrong. I picked it up last night and in the dealer lot the lights went dim, also this morning. We love the way it rides but reliability? Dealer admitted theyve had lots of problems with these.
